Requirements:
  • 6 months+ experience required in a field technician, cable technician, fiber technician, or similar role within the telecommunications industry handling installation of products and laying cable and/or fiber
  • Excellent customer service, time management, problem-solving and troubleshooting skills - this role requires technicians to speak directly with customers and be able to explain industry terminology and procedures in a way to help them understand
  • Valid driver’s license required
  • Ability to travel daily and open to a variety of schedules required
  • Ability to learn and operate testing equipment and software/programs
  • Ability to utilize hand tools, identify wire size/color and accurately utilize measuring devices
  • Ability to carry, climb, operate, and work upon an extension ladder (approximately 28 feet high and 75 pounds)
  • Ability to complete work indoors, outdoors, in tight spaces and elevated by bending, reaching, twisting, climbing, and working while standing up to 70% of the time
  • Ability to safely navigate various terrains, managing equipment and tools
  • A body weight of no more than 275 pounds to perform ladder work safely. **Safety is our #1 Priority. If personal safety is not compromised, an accommodation may be available based on previous ladder experience in a similar role.**
  • Passing of all pre-employment requirements (MVR, Background Check, Drug Screen)
